// Pick-list optimizer client for the Cartwheel warehouse suite.
// Plugin authors: routes are computed server-side by the internal
// Pathbinder service; do not reorder bins locally or pick times drift.
// Batch size max is 40 lines per request. Authenticate the client
// below with the service key on the next line.

gateway credential: zpat7_wu4aBVX

## Session Handling: Veldrome KV Cache

Veldrome fronts the session key-value store with a bloom filter to skip lookups for tokens that were never issued. False positives are expected; the KV store is authoritative. If the filter drifts (mass session invalidation complaints), trigger a rebuild via the admin panel — takes ~2 minutes. Do not restart the store during rebuild. To query session state manually against the staging endpoint, authenticate with the token below.

login token, yajeg-fawif: eyJhbGciOiJIUzI1NiIsInR5cCI6IkpXVCJ9.eyJzdWIiOiIEdPQYnZXaZIn0.HSRTnYZBx0Qc

FAQ: Visitor locked out of WhisperWing, the audio-guide app — now what?

Happens a lot after museum Wi-Fi drops mid-tour. First, have them force-quit and reopen; tours resume from the last gallery marker. If their saved tours vanished, their local cache got wiped — no biggie, it's all recoverable. Walk them through Settings → Restore Purchases, then the account recovery screen. When it asks, read them the recovery passphrase below.

strongbox words: oliael-gilax-lamael

Break-glass access — Scanline barcode integration. Use only when the Quartz scanner bridge is down and support is unreachable. Plugin authors may bypass the handshake by unsealing the emergency credential store. All break-glass events are logged and reviewed weekly by the Fenwright team. Revoke your session immediately after use. The store unseals with the recovery passphrase that appears below.

unlock words, fawig-bagef: olidor-holir-istox-holath-tamys-quenion-giliel

## Deployment

Heads up for the sync: BounceBroom, our email bounce processor, deploys via the standard pipeline — push to main, wait for the canary, promote. Rollbacks are one click, so don't panic. It reads everything at boot, no hot reload yet. The environment must include the configuration values listed below.

service settings:
oliath:
  log_level: error
  metrics_host: metrics.oliath.qorvellabs.internal
  pin: 2698
  pool_size: 4